2016-01-07 18 views
0

有沒有辦法在測試套件中的VSTS中設置共享參數,以便測試套件中的所有測試用例都可以繼承它,並且我可以在每個測試套件中使用共享參數套件中的測試用例?VSTS中的測試套件上的共享參數

+0

我不認爲這是可能的自動使用正常的TFS。您可能可以編寫一個工具來執行此操作,但我對測試API的使用經驗有限。 – DaveShaw

回答

1

是的,當您在VSTS中創建/更新測試用例時,您可以在案例中「插入參數」。插入參數後,您可以單擊「轉換爲共享參數」鏈接將其轉換爲共享參數。在其他測試案例中,您可以單擊「添加共享參數集」以使用共享參數。請參閱此鏈接的詳細信息:https://msdn.microsoft.com/en-us/library/dd997832.aspx

+1

但是在這種情況下,參數值仍然在任務級別上定義。是否可以在測試套件級別上爲測試套件中包含的測試用例的共享參數定義值?例如 例如。我在兩個測試用例C1和C2以及兩個包含這兩個測試用例的測試套件S1和S2上都有一個參數Url。我想在測試套件S1上定義對於C1和C2以及測試套件S2,參數Url都應該是http:// foo,參數Url應該是http:// bar。 –

+2

不,現在沒有辦法做到這一點。 –